Chiranit Prateepasen is a user experience research and design leader, focused on exploring new business opportunities and discovering unmet needs through a human-centered design approach.
Her current role at Pegasystems has her obsessed with user behaviors and using data and technology to create engaging end-to-end experiences responsibly and ethically. For the past 23 years, she has worked on improving experiences in healthcare, retail, automotive, financial services, and telecom by considering every step that users take — designing services and digital experiences to meet their needs.
Chiranit holds a BFA in graphic design from Massachusetts College of Art and Design, and a Masters in Integrated Marketing Communications from Emerson College. Born and raised in Bangkok, Thailand, Chiranit brings a rich mix of cultural influences and empathy to her work. She has taught and given lectures on topics such as Design Thinking, Service Design, User Experience Research and Design at Tufts University, Babson College, Lesley University, and Massachusetts College of Art and Design.
